Listed on Apr 9, 2024 WebThe Freshwater pearl mussels are nucleated with 1.0mm squares of donor mantle tissue within the body of the mussel. The tissue squares are seeded throughout the soft body of the mussel, up to 25 times on each side of the shell, creating a potential harvest of up to 50 pearls per mussel. Free shipping for many products! WebFreshwater pearls are usually between 6mm and 9mm in size, against the 8mm-14mm of saltwater pearls. Lately, though, we are starting to see freshwater pearls of comparable size to saltwater. Saltwater pearls have a bead nucleus. This makes the pearl much more likely to be round than freshwater.

WebCultured Saltwater pearls are more expensive than cultured freshwater pearls because the saltwater oyster only typically only produces one pearl at a time.
